Flamekin (Pyrean)

Flamekin are fiery humanoids. Known as the Pyrean, their ancestors were shaped from primordial fire. Their skin tones can be shades of red, yellow, and orange, and they use their mastery of fire to create outstanding works of art.

Pyrean Forged

Flamekin artisans are known for their elaborate, intricate metalwork. Skilled crafters are able to manipulate heat in precise ways, allowing them to combine rare materials and forge fine details.

Weapons, armor, and jewelry created by the best flamekin crafters are known as “Pyrean Forged” and are highly valued for their beauty.

The Vaults

Many flamekin communities live underground near lava tubes or volcanoes. They used to have sprawling outdoor cities, but the massive eruption of the Io volcanoes left them in ruins.

Reeling from the destruction, the survivors fled into their ancient underground lands.

In order to survive the devastation, the flamekin turned their underground homes into massive vaults. Completely cut off from outside contact, they tried to remain self-sufficient until the surface was safe again. Some vaults were successful, but others were lost due to poor management or monsters the eruption unleashed.

Most flamekin vaults have opened, and they are catching back up with the world they left behind for years. There are hidden flamekin vaults in the underground that have not reopened, either because they still fear what is outside, or because there’s no one left inside to unlock them.

Flamekin Names

Flamekin have a given name and a surname. The surname is inspired by a job or position held by their most respected ancestor.

Example Names: Eva Magnus, Trost Hammerglyph.

Flamekin Traits

Flamekin share certain traits as a result of their elemental heritage.

  • Ability Score Increase. You gain a +2 and +1 bonus to two different ability scores of your choice, or +1 to three different ones.
  • Age. Flamekin mature and age at the same rate as humans do.
  • Size. Flamekin are generally built like humans. Your size is Medium.
  • Speed. Your base walking speed is 30 feet.
  • Fire Body (Minor Feature). You have resistance to fire damage. In addition, you can ignite unattended flammable objects you touch with an action.
  • Languages. You can speak, read, and write Common and Ignan.

Major Features

Choose two of the following major features. You can exchange one major feature for two additional minor features. You can only choose one feature with the (Magic) tag.

  • Destructive Fire Magic (Magic). You know the fire bolt cantrip. When you reach 3rd level, you can cast the burning hands spell once with this trait and regain the ability to do so when you finish a long rest. When you reach 5th level, you can cast the scorching ray spell as a 2nd-level spell once with this trait and regain the ability to do so when you finish a long rest. You don’t require material components for these spells. Charisma is your spellcasting ability for these spells.
  • Fiery Empowerment. When you damage a creature with an attack or a spell, you can cause the attack or spell to deal extra fire damage to the creature. The extra damage equals your level. Once you use this trait, you can’t use it again until you finish a short or long rest.
  • Fire Nova. As an action, you can unleash a burst of fire in a 5-foot radius around you. Each creature in the area must make a Dexterity saving throw. The DC for this saving throw equals 8 + your Constitution modifier + your proficiency bonus. A creature takes 2d6 fire damage on a failed save, or half as much damage on a successful one. The damage increases to 3d6 at 6th level, 4d6 at 11th level, and 5d6 at 16th level. After you use this ability, you can’t use it again until you complete a short or long rest.
  • Life Fire. When you take fire damage (or would take fire damage if you weren’t immune), you gain temporary hit points equal to your Constitution modifier after the damage is dealt. In addition, you gain advantage on your next attack roll, saving throw, or ability check within the next minute.
  • Manipulative Fire Magic (Magic). You know the produce flame cantrip. When you reach 3rd level, you can cast the burning hands spell as a 2nd level spell once with this trait and regain the ability to do so when you finish a long rest. When you reach 5th level, you can cast the heat metal spell once with this trait and regain the ability to do so when you finish a long rest. You don’t require material components for these spells. Charisma is your spellcasting ability for these spells.
  • One with Fire (Requires Resistance to Fire Damage). You are immune to fire damage.

Minor Features

Choose one of the following minor features, or three if you only chose one major feature.

  • Darkvision. You can see in dim light within 60 feet of you as if it were bright light and in darkness as if it were dim light. You can’t discern color in darkness, only shades of gray.
  • Enchanted Resistance. You have learned the secrets of a magical enchantment. During a short rest, you can carve temporary runes into a piece of jewelry. A creature that wears the jewelry gains resistance to one of the following damage types, chosen when you create the enchantment: acid, cold, fire, force, lightning, necrotic, poison, psychic, or radiant. You can only have one enchantment active at a time. If you create a new enchantment, the old one disappears.
  • Fluent. You can speak, read, and write two additional languages of your choice.
  • Heat Acclimation. You are adapted to the most extreme hot environments. You ignore any of the drawbacks caused by a hot environment.
  • Magical Crafter. You have proficiency in one set of artisan’s tools of your choice. When you make a Wisdom (Arcana) check or ability check involving your tools, you can roll a d4 and add the number rolled to the ability check.
  • Trained Tools. You have proficiency in two tools of your choice.
  • Vault Knowledge. You have proficiency in the History skill.
  • Weapon Training. You are proficient with two weapons of your choice.
